PHPackages                             oefenweb/cakephp-redis - PHPackages - PHPackages  [Skip to content](#main-content)[PHPackages](/)[Directory](/)[Categories](/categories)[Trending](/trending)[Leaderboard](/leaderboard)[Changelog](/changelog)[Analyze](/analyze)[Collections](/collections)[Log in](/login)[Sign up](/register)

1. [Directory](/)
2. /
3. [Caching](/categories/caching)
4. /
5. oefenweb/cakephp-redis

ActiveCakephp-plugin[Caching](/categories/caching)

oefenweb/cakephp-redis
======================

A Redis (DataSource) Plugin for CakePHP

v2.0.0(7y ago)570.4k↓50%1MITPHPPHP &gt;=7.0.0

Since Dec 27Pushed 7y ago3 watchersCompare

[ Source](https://github.com/Oefenweb/cakephp-redis)[ Packagist](https://packagist.org/packages/oefenweb/cakephp-redis)[ Docs](http://github.com/Oefenweb/cakephp-redis)[ RSS](/packages/oefenweb-cakephp-redis/feed)WikiDiscussions master Synced 1mo ago

READMEChangelog (7)Dependencies (1)Versions (9)Used By (0)

Redis plugin for CakePHP
========================

[](#redis-plugin-for-cakephp)

[![Build Status](https://camo.githubusercontent.com/39410205ddd38434c469cfd59d1192e94dce17cc5ac3a956189e0ed9405e020a/68747470733a2f2f7472617669732d63692e6f72672f4f6566656e7765622f63616b657068702d72656469732e706e673f6272616e63683d6d6173746572)](https://travis-ci.org/Oefenweb/cakephp-redis)[![PHP 7 ready](https://camo.githubusercontent.com/dc22d7589874020d163d60653c08541cedadc2b4bc02c06382fbcaf2e4faaef4/687474703a2f2f7068703772656164792e74696d6573706c696e7465722e63682f4f6566656e7765622f63616b657068702d72656469732f62616467652e737667)](https://travis-ci.org/Oefenweb/cakephp-redis)[![Coverage Status](https://camo.githubusercontent.com/f73a1d826f5afd28d018e34e668f6832638a340de7633684e8bbcea93bdb3a2a/68747470733a2f2f636f6465636f762e696f2f67682f4f6566656e7765622f63616b657068702d72656469732f6272616e63682f6d61737465722f67726170682f62616467652e737667)](https://codecov.io/gh/Oefenweb/cakephp-redis)[![Packagist downloads](https://camo.githubusercontent.com/bfbf4b942ea255eb120619ae8cf54323b1c5fd01afcc6c97f7bd8844519651a7/687474703a2f2f696d672e736869656c64732e696f2f7061636b61676973742f64742f4f6566656e7765622f63616b657068702d72656469732e737667)](https://packagist.org/packages/oefenweb/cakephp-redis)[![Code Climate](https://camo.githubusercontent.com/e16522dbad1051d5b7022c102a6be8fb255861994e8c357afae1661089cff33f/68747470733a2f2f636f6465636c696d6174652e636f6d2f6769746875622f4f6566656e7765622f63616b657068702d72656469732f6261646765732f6770612e737667)](https://codeclimate.com/github/Oefenweb/cakephp-redis)[![Scrutinizer Code Quality](https://camo.githubusercontent.com/ec7b7ff1ce196a5a1d85023e1a0ea36d3244c38a8b15981d2cb7ee98947c8513/68747470733a2f2f7363727574696e697a65722d63692e636f6d2f672f4f6566656e7765622f63616b657068702d72656469732f6261646765732f7175616c6974792d73636f72652e706e673f623d6d6173746572)](https://scrutinizer-ci.com/g/Oefenweb/cakephp-redis/?branch=master)

Redis (DataSource) Plugin for CakePHP

Requirements
------------

[](#requirements)

- CakePHP 2.9.0 or greater.
- PHP 7.0.0 or greater.
- PhpRedis.

Installation
------------

[](#installation)

### Clone

[](#clone)

- Clone/Copy the files in this directory into `app/Plugin/Redis`

### Composer

[](#composer)

- Ensure `require` is present in `composer.json`. This will install the plugin into `app/Plugin/Redis`:

```
{
	"require": {
		"oefenweb/cakephp-redis": "dev-master"
	}
}
```

Configuration
-------------

[](#configuration)

- Ensure the plugin is loaded in `app/Config/bootstrap.php` by calling:

```
CakePlugin::load('Redis');
```

- Ensure the plugin is configured in `app/Config/database.php` by specifying:

```
